Florence (Flo) Mary Woodworth (Potter) age 75 passed away on December 12, 2024 at the Houghton Rehabilitation and Nursing Center in Houghton, NY where she was well loved by the staff and residents there. She was born on February 13, 1949 in Warsaw, NY to the late Alexander and Alberta (Wright) Potter and was raised by her late grandparents Alexander and Julia Potter
She attended Letchworth Central and graduated in 1967. Flo went on to hold many different jobs throughout her life including the Warsaw Knitting Mill, Mallory Timers, Archway Cookie Factory. Then she became self employed as a custodian and house keeper for several businesses and private homes. She retired in 1998 after being in a bad car accident and even survived cancer surgery and chemotherapy in 2011. She was known for her love of family and friends and was called mom or grandma by many that knew her. She was blessed by God with a beautiful singing voice and ability to whistle and loved to collect teddy bears and birdhouses and loved gardening.

She was an active member of the La Grange Baptist church and served as a custodian and office clerk for many years. She often shared her gift of singing and whistling with her fellow church members and will be remembered for her faith, dedication and generosity.
